Virgin Atlantic promises flexible flights with free COVID-19 cover

Virgin Atlantic has introduced a no change fees policy* on flights booked up to 31 December 2021. The conditions allow for up to two date changes and one name change 'free of charge' until 31 December 2022.

If you move your flight to travel before 31 March 2021, you'll also avoid paying the fare difference. However, if you move your flight to later in the year, you may still be able to avoid paying the fare difference - please see Virgin Atlantic's no change fees policy for full details.

In addition, Virgin Atlantic also offers free COVID-19 cover* for all travellers. This insurance, backed by Allianz Assistance UK, will give you peace of mind when you book with Virgin Atlantic.

It includes any healthcare and quarantine costs for all new and existing bookings made up to and including 30 April 2021. The cover, which is excess-free, includes:

  • up to £500,000 necessary and emergency medical expenses due to coronavirus
  • repatriation due to coronavirus, if medically necessary
  • denied boarding/quarantine - cover includes accommodation, transport charges, refreshments, booking amendment fees & other travel expenses incurred
  • your whole trip - no upper limit on the length of stay
  • all passengers with no restrictions on age, travel class or length of journey

It's worth noting that Ts&Cs apply and exclusions based on Foreign, Commonwealth & Development Office (FCDO) advice for UK residents at the time of travel also apply.
